Some of the most common productivity tools include workbooks, planners, calendars and desk organisers. They can help you track your time, organise your thoughts and keep your work area clean and organised.

Other popular productivity tools include apps for smartphones and tablets, computer software programmes, or hardware devices like keyboards and monitors. Each has its own benefits and drawbacks, so it’s important to choose the one that best suits your needs.

It’s important to find a tool that works well for you in order to be most productive. Experiment with different tools until you find one that helps you get the job done efficiently and effectively.

There are many different productivity tools that can be used to help you get more done. Some of the most common tools include a planner, a To-Do list, a calendar and a timer.

Planners can be used to track your work and goals, and can also help you stay organised by keeping all of your information in one place. To-Do lists are great for organising your tasks by priority and can be modified as needed. Calendars are helpful for planning events and appointments, while timers can be used to keep you on schedule.

There are many different tools that can be used to boost productivity, but which one is the most effective? In general, there are a few key things that need to be considered when choosing an effective tool: what is the user’s goals, how easy is it to use and does it have enough features?

Some popular tools that have been found to be effective in enhancing productivity include time management tools, task managers, and brainstorming tools. Time management tools help users track their time and plan out their day-to-day activities, while task managers allow users to organise their tasks by type or deadline. Brainstorming tools can help generate new ideas by allowing groups of users to share their thoughts on a specific topic.

Online productivity tools, on the other hand, offer a wide range of features to help individuals stay organised and productive. Some tools include Countdown Timers, CountUp Timers, Pomodoro clocks/timers and various other time trackers. These tools can help employees save time by tracking tasks, tracking progress towards goals, and creating reminders. They can also be helpful for individuals who work from home or need to keep multiple projects active at the same time. Online productivity tools can be a valuable addition to any individual’s toolkit.

There are many different types of online productivity tools that can help students be more productive. One tool that can help students is a to-do list manager. This tool can help students keep track of their tasks and prioritise them. It also allows them to share the tasks on the list with other people, which can help them get organised and make sure they are getting done everything they need to. Another tool that can be helpful for students is a planner. A planner can be used to track all of the deadlines and appointments that a student has in the future. This way, they will know exactly what needs to be done and won’t have any surprises when it comes time for those dates. Finally, there are many different types of software that can be used for writing essays or papers.
